WebMar 25, 2024 · The Hate Bear. A hate bear, in magic, is roughly defined as bearing the following qualities: A 2/2 statline, or near enough, for the converted mana cost of the card. An ability or static effect that hinders, taxes, or otherwise inconveniences an opponent. Usually fairly low cost—though there are exceptions.
